The Simple Joys by Carter's Kai Girl's Winter Boot offers a decent option for toddlers needing casual winter footwear. Its cozy lining and faux suede upper provide some insulation to keep little feet warm, though it may not be as heavily insulated as more technical snow boots. The mid-calf height helps protect against snow, but the textile upper is not fully waterproof, so these boots might be better for light snow or cold days rather than wet conditions.
The flexible TPR outsole provides basic traction, good enough for everyday walking on slippery surfaces, but it may lack the deep tread needed for more challenging icy terrain. The easy hook and loop closure makes putting on and taking off the boots simple and convenient for parents and toddlers alike. In terms of fit and comfort, the soft lining and flexible sole contribute to comfort for short periods, but the synthetic materials might limit breathability.
Durability is reasonable for casual wear, backed by Carter’s reliable brand quality, but these boots are likely not designed for heavy outdoor play or rough use. Their neutral khaki color is a plus for matching various outfits. These boots are well suited for toddlers spending moderate time outdoors in cool weather, offering ease of use and warmth without high-end waterproofing or ruggedness.
The SOREL Toddler's Snow Commander Boot is designed to keep little feet warm and dry during snowy adventures, making it a solid choice for toddlers who spend time in winter weather. Its waterproof rubber shell combined with a bonded felt frost plug midsole helps provide good insulation against cold, while the fleece lining adds extra warmth and comfort. The multi-directional lug outsole offers dependable traction on slippery surfaces, which is important for active toddlers exploring snow.
The boot also features an adjustable strap that helps achieve a secure and comfortable fit, making it easier to put on and take off – a definite plus for busy parents. In terms of durability, the rubber construction and synthetic materials are sturdy enough to handle rough outdoor play and keep the boots looking good through the season. However, some toddlers might find the calf-high shaft a bit bulky, and the boot may feel heavier compared to lighter snow shoes, which could affect ease of movement for very young or sensitive children.
This boot performs well for toddlers needing reliable warmth, waterproofing, and traction, especially in moderate to heavy snow conditions. Its style balances function with a fashionable look, appealing to parents seeking both performance and appearance.
Lands' End Waterproof Kids Snow Boots are a solid choice for toddlers needing warm, waterproof footwear for winter activities. The boots feature warm fleece lining and patented water-resistant technology, providing good insulation to keep little feet cozy in cold weather. Waterproof synthetic materials help prevent moisture from seeping in, making them suitable for snowy or wet conditions. The rubber sole is designed for strong traction with a rugged, slip-resistant tread, which is important for safe walking on slippery surfaces.
One big plus is the hook & loop closure, which replaces laces for easy on-and-off – especially handy for toddlers who struggle with tying shoes. In terms of fit and comfort, the fleece lining adds softness inside, but since the boots use synthetic materials, they might feel a bit stiff at first and could require some break-in time. Durability looks strong thanks to the injection-molded sole and sturdy construction, so they should hold up well through active play.
The boots come in limited size ranges and colors geared mostly towards toddlers and young kids, so older children might need to look elsewhere. If you want dependable, easy-to-use winter boots that balance warmth, waterproofing, traction, and durability for your toddler, these are worth considering.
